Output 02506605924361d8f9fb303932f224771fa908d5891efbf7c5cb6f4ec8e4f38e:1

value
5100001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b98704b11e81bd11b3641e3e6a78e4e094942c7f OP_EQUAL
address
3JbzgGdNTkjcjyWwiuisPy2W8ztgevs9cp
transaction
02506605924361d8f9fb303932f224771fa908d5891efbf7c5cb6f4ec8e4f38e
confirmations
288537
spent
true